Holland’s Wooden Shoe Factory — also advertised as a “Dutch Novelty” shop — drew visitors in with window displays of clogs and souvenirs in Holland, Michigan. Inside, postcard views show a craftsman carving wooden shoes by hand, surrounded by curls of wood and rows of finished pairs.

The Holland Museum notes that Chester Van Tongeren’s family business dates to 1926 and began by making wooden shoes before it became better known for wooden bowls. Today, Pure Michigan’s tourism site says the former Wooden Shoe Factory building is home to the Wooden Shoe Antique Mall.
